(7, -1) and (21,-5) What is the slope

Mathematics
1 answer:
shepuryov [24]3 years ago
4 0

Answer:

the slope is -2/7

Step-by-step explanation:

<u>-5+1=  -4</u>

21-7=  14

-4/14 = -2/7

Find the equation of a line that passes through the point (-2,3) and has a gradient of 3.
nadya68 [22]

Answer:

y = 3x+9

Step-by-step explanation:

The standard form of equation of a line is in the form y = mx + c

m is the gradient

c is the y intercept

Get the y-intercept

Substitute m = 3 and the point (-2, 3) into the formula y = mx+c

3 = 3(-2) + c

3 = -6+c

c = 3+6

c = 9

Get the required equation;

y = 3x + 9

Hence the required equation is y = 3x+9

Solution: We are given:

ACT scores follow normal distribution with \mu=20.9,\sigma =4.8

SAT scores follow normal distribution with \mu=1026,\sigma=209

Now, let's find the z score corresponding to Joe's SAT score 1351.

z=\frac{x-\mu}{\sigma}

        =\frac{1351-1026}{209}

        =\frac{325}{209}

        =1.56

Therefore, Joe's SAT score is 1.56 standard deviations above the mean.

Now, we have find the Joe's ACT score, which will be 1.56 standard deviations above the mean.

Therefore, we have:

z=\frac{x-\mu}{\sigma}

1.56=\frac{x-20.9}{4.8}

1.56 \times 4.8 = x - 20.9

7.488=x-20.9

x=20.9+7.488

x=28.388 \approx 28.4

Therefore, Joe's equivalent ACT score to SAT score 1351 is 28.4

The steps to copy a line segment are given below:

1. Let's start with a line segment AB that we have to copy.

2. Now mark a point C. Below or above AB, which will be one endpoint of the new line segment.

3. Now, put the compass tip on point A of the line segment AB.

4. Spread the compass up to point B, so that the compass width is equal to the length of AB.

5. Without changing the compass width, now place the compass tip on point C that you made in step 2.

6. Now, draw an arc roughly without changing the compass settings. Mark that point D. This will form the new line segment.

7. Draw a line from C to D.

Now out of these points, steps 5 and 6 are the main steps that ensure that the copied line segment is exactly the same as the original segment.
